Data Science Intern applicants have rated the interview process at IBM with 3 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) and assessed their interview experience as 50% positive. To compare, the company-average is 71.4% positive. This is according to Glassdoor user ratings.
Candidates applying for Data Science Intern roles take an average of 60 days to get hired, when considering 2 user submitted interviews for this role. To compare, the hiring process at IBM overall takes an average of 40 days.

I applied online. The process took 1 week. I interviewed at IBM (Raleigh, NC) in Nov 2023
Interview
1. Technical Round based on Data Science and Machine Learning concepts such as Random Forest, AUC-ROC, Probability etc.
2. Case Study Round based on a real problem the team has previously solved.
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
Why is accuracy not the best metric to evaluate performance of a model?
